Definition:
ClO2: Chlorine dioxide is a strong oxidizing agent that is added to
water as a disinfectant and to control taste and odour. Chlorine dioxide rapidly
decomposes into chlorite, chloride, and chlorate.

Chlorine dioxide does not occur naturally in the environment but is
synthetically manufactured. It is used as a bleach at paper manufacturing plants
and as a water disinfectant. Due to its high reactivity, chlorine dioxide
released does not remain in the environment for a substantial period of time.
